Brake calipers & brackets bolt sizes
Got a new set of rotors powder coated calipers and brackets in the mail. Just wondering what size sockets and wrenches I need to do the job. Want to make sure I have all the right sizes before I start. Thank you

Caliper bolts are 15 mm and I'm pretty sure the bracket bolts are 21 mm....torque the caliper bolts to 23 ft. lbs. and 125 ft. lbs. for the bracket bolts

I just finished my rotor/pad install and the caliper bolts do take a 15mm but I used a 13/16 socket on the bracket bolts--also I recommend that you use 6 point impact sockets, at least on the bracket bolts as they can be a bear to loosen if its the first time. And you'll need a 16 mm open end wrench for the inside caliper nut on the front and a 18 mm for the rear.
Good luck--this was the first time I ever did anything to disc brakes and it took me about 8 hours overall, including 2 trips to Advance Auto for blue locktite(there's about enough for 4 bolts per small tube).
You might want to watch this video on how to loosen the rear bracket bolts. This worked great for me and I even tightened them using the same method(it's hard to get your torque wrench on the bolts on the rear).
